Solution Overview

Problem

Current solutions for creating web forms and databases require distinct applications and skill sets, leading to increased effort and cost, as there is no integrated system for generating and maintaining web forms and databases, with existing solutions being standalone and lacking flexibility in schema management and remote database integration.

Innovation Solution

A system and method for creating integrated web form and database applications using a click-and-drag form creation interface that automatically generates markup, validation scripts, and database schema, implementing a model-view-controller design pattern, allowing non-database programmers to create web forms that store and display data without programming, and supporting integration with existing web pages and freeware databases.

AI summary

A system and method for creating integrated web form and database applications. One or more embodiments of the invention enable a system and method for creating integrated web form and database applications. The system enables click-and-drag form creation and automatically codes the markup, validation script and database schema. The system does not require programming to create forms or a database schema to associate form data with. In addition, the system does not require programming for integrating forms and a database. By generating the schema to implement a form, a non-database programmer such as a designer can create web forms that store and display data to and from a database without programming any software. In this manner, designers can perform tasks that heretofore have required software engineers.
